question_answer ANECDOTE
Moses' Breaking Point With Israelites
The Israelites complained about the monotonous manna, longing for the food they had in Egypt.
Moses felt overwhelmed and burdened, even asking God to end his life due to their ingratitude.

Loneliness of Leaders in Tanakh
Key biblical leaders like Moses, Elijah, and Jeremiah experienced deep loneliness and despair in their missions.
Their feelings of isolation emphasize the human vulnerability behind their spiritual leadership.

King David's Psalms of Despair
King David's Psalms vividly express loneliness and prayer from despair, illustrating a profound human connection to God in hardship.
These ancient songs served as emotional solace for spiritual trials.
